A Comparative Look at Resveratrol and Pterostilbene

by Brian Tanzer | January 1, 2012

Resveratrol (3,5, 4’-trihydroxystilbene) and pterostilbene (3,5-dimethoxy-4’-hydroxystilbene) are both chemically classified as stilbene compounds.
